What Are The Different Types Of Luxury Shawls?


Many shawls are coming from the Jammu and Kashmir region of the northwestern Indian. Luxury shawls are making a variety of different ground materials, which is ranging from a very fine to a coarse woollen cloth. Luxury shawls are coming wholly from goat hair called pashm. In the 19th century, Kashmiri Shawls were classified as pashm shala. It was made from the hair of domesticated goats and asli tush was made from the hair of wild goats.   • Jaal design Kashmiri shawl:
This style is one of the oldest and traditional Kashmiri embroidery design that is used mostly to make the bridal shawls. It has full embroidery all over and it is also giving the most elegant looks to see best Indian Jewellery store near me.
  • Border embroidered shawl:
This type of shawl border is working Kashmiri embroidery. This is commonly used as a casual wear wrap which a woman wears at office or home. This is also used for party wear though.
  • Kaani work Kashmiri shawl:
This type of shawl is commonly used for senior women. They are aged and like to wear sober colour clothing. Kaani worked shawls are making with soft colour wool and it is looking elegant on the aged women.
  • Bodywork Kashmiri shawl:
This type of Kashmiri Shawls is one of the top favourite items among the young girls and it is a universal type of product. This type can be used at college, at a function, at the office or home.
